Madrid is a vibrant city full of history, culture, and stunning architecture. If you only have one day to explore this bustling capital of Spain, worry not! With careful planning and prioritization, you can experience some of the city’s most iconic attractions. Here’s a guide to help you make the most of your day in Madrid.

1. Start Your Day at Plaza Mayor

Begin your day in Madrid with a visit to Plaza Mayor. This historic square dates back to the 17th century and is surrounded by beautiful buildings with picturesque balconies. Enjoy a cup of coffee at one of the charming cafes while soaking in the atmosphere. Don’t forget to snap some photos of the stunning architecture and the central statue of King Philip III.

2. Explore the Royal Palace

After Plaza Mayor, head towards the Royal Palace, which is just a short walk away. This grand residence is the official home of the Spanish royal family but is now primarily used for state ceremonies. Take a tour of the palace interior to admire the lavish rooms, artwork, and exquisite architecture. Don’t miss the stunning views of Madrid from the palace gardens.

3. Wander Through Retiro Park

After immersing yourself in royal splendor, take a leisurely stroll to Retiro Park. This expansive green oasis is perfect for a relaxing afternoon. Walk around the beautifully landscaped gardens, rent a rowboat on the lake, or simply find a quiet spot to sit and people-watch. Don’t forget to visit the Crystal Palace, a stunning glass structure housing art exhibitions.

4. Indulge in Spanish Cuisine

No visit to Madrid is complete without indulging in the city’s culinary delights. Head to a traditional tapas bar and sample an array of small plates, such as patatas bravas (spicy potatoes), jamón ibérico (cured ham), and tortilla española (Spanish omelet). Wash it down with a refreshing glass of sangria or a local craft beer.

5. End Your Day at Puerta del Sol

As the sun sets, make your way to the vibrant Puerta del Sol. This bustling square is the heart of Madrid and is known for its iconic clock tower and the famous statue of the Bear and the Strawberry Tree. Join the locals in the evening tradition of eating grapes as the clock strikes midnight on New Year’s Eve. Take a leisurely stroll around the area and soak in the lively atmosphere before bidding Madrid farewell.
